Kathy O. Lofton is a business, non-profit, public service, and arts professional with a background that includes theater and music. At age 10, she wrote and produced her very first documentary short on Diana Ross as part of the C.L.U.E. program for gifted students. Kathy's serious writing efforts began in her high school honors and AP-level (college equivalent) course tracks. This led to job roles and extracurricular pursuits wielding the pen. She is a member of Indie Media Arts South (IMAS), a regional subgroup of the National Independent Media Arts Group created by Sundance Institute and the National Endowment for the Arts. BBA- Fogelman College of Business and Economics, Memphis State University (now University of Memphis) Executive MBA- Management, Union University Master of Public Administration (MPA), CUNY Baruch College, Austin W. Marxe School of Public and International Affairs
